Ethiopia – Tigray: Mekele back on national power grid, says operator

The capital of Ethiopia’s Tigray region has been reconnected to the national power grid after more than a year of cuts caused by war, the electricity operator said on Tuesday.

The announcement came a month after a peace deal between the federal government and Tigrayan rebels, which seeks to end the two-year conflict and humanitarian crisis in Northern Ethiopia.

The power control centre in Mekele and its line were “connected to the national power grid after repair work was finished”, Ethiopian Electric Power said in a statement.
